KARACHI: One of Pakistan’s largest payment gateways, 1LINK Limited, has debunked social media rumors about ATMs shutting down for two to three days due to a cyberattack. The rumors, which spread via WhatsApp, claimed that a ransomware attack would disrupt ATM services and urged people to avoid online transactions during this period. It was also falsely reported that BBC Radio had aired this news.

BBC Urdu quickly dismissed these claims, clarifying that their last broadcast in Pakistan was on December 31, 2022, and no recent reports of a cyberattack were made.

In response, 1LINK issued a statement reassuring the public that there is no cyber threat affecting ATMs or online banking. The financial industry, including the State Bank of Pakistan (SBP) and 1LINK, continues to monitor and protect the country’s financial infrastructure, adhering to strict IT and security protocols.
